The hatchback 5 doors Hyundai i30 2007 - 2009 year modification Classic 1.6 MT (122 hp)

Anti-theft protection

Standard immobilizer Yes

Comfort

Air conditioner Yes
Power steering Yes
Onboard computer Yes
Steering wheel height adjustment Yes

Engine

Engine type petrol
Engine location front, transverse
Engine capacity, cm³ 1591
Boost type No
Maximum power, hp/kW at rpm 122 / 90 at 6200
Maximum torque, N*m at rpm 154 at 4200
Cylinder arrangement in-line
Number of cylinders 4
Number of valves per cylinder 4
Engine power supply system distributed injection
Compression ratio 10.5
Cylinder diameter and piston stroke, mm 77 × 85.45

Exterior elements

Metallic paint coating Yes

General information

Brand country South Korea
Model assembly South Korea
Car class C
Number of doors 5

Interior

Heated front seats Yes
Electric windows front Yes
Folding rear seat Yes

Multimedia

Standard audio preparation Yes
Standard audio system with CD Yes

Overview

Fog lights Yes
Electrically adjustable mirrors Yes
Heated mirrors Yes

Performance indicators

Fuel consumption, l city / highway / combined 8 / 5.2 / 6.2
Fuel type Super (95)
Maximum speed, km/h 192
Acceleration to 100 km/h, s 11.1

Security

ABS Yes
Driver airbag Yes
Passenger airbag Yes
Safety assessment 5
Rating name Euro NCAP
Side airbags Yes

Sizes in mm

Length 4245
Width 1775
Height 1480
Wheelbase 2650
Ground clearance 150
Front track width 1546
Rear track width 1544
Wheel size 185 / 65 / R15 205 / 55 / R16

Suspension and brakes

Type of front suspension independent, spring
Type of rear suspension independent, spring
Front brakes disc
Rear brakes disc

Transmission

Transmission mechanical
Number of gears 5
Drive type front

Volume and weight

Fuel tank capacity, l 53
Curb weight, kg 1268
Trunk volume min/max, l 340 / 1250
Gross weight, kg 1720

Hyundai i30 Classic 1.6 MT (122 hp): A Reliable and Practical Hatchback

The Hyundai i30 Classic 1.6 MT (122 hp) is a compact hatchback that combines practicality, efficiency, and modern features. Produced between 2007 and 2009, this model is a testament to Hyundai's commitment to delivering reliable and affordable vehicles. With its 5-door hatchback design, the i30 offers a perfect blend of style and functionality, making it an excellent choice for families and urban drivers alike.

Performance and Efficiency

Under the hood, the Hyundai i30 is powered by a 1.6-liter petrol engine that delivers 122 horsepower and 154 Nm of torque. While it may not be the fastest car in its class, with an acceleration time of 11.1 seconds to reach 100 km/h, it provides a smooth and responsive driving experience. The front-wheel-drive system and 5-speed manual transmission ensure precise handling and control. Fuel efficiency is another strong point, with combined fuel consumption of 6.2 liters per 100 km, making it an economical choice for daily commutes and long trips.

Design and Dimensions

The Hyundai i30 boasts a sleek and modern design with dimensions that strike a balance between compactness and spaciousness. Measuring 4245 mm in length, 1775 mm in width, and 1480 mm in height, it offers ample interior space while remaining easy to maneuver in tight city streets. The 2650 mm wheelbase ensures stability, and the 150 mm ground clearance provides confidence on uneven roads. The hatchback design also offers impressive cargo flexibility, with a trunk capacity ranging from 340 liters to 1250 liters when the rear seats are folded.

Safety and Comfort

Safety is a top priority in the Hyundai i30, as evidenced by its 5-star Euro NCAP rating. The car is equipped with a comprehensive suite of safety features, including ABS, front and side airbags, and disc brakes on both the front and rear wheels. Comfort is equally well-addressed, with features such as air conditioning, power steering, heated front seats, and electrically adjustable and heated mirrors. The onboard computer and height-adjustable steering wheel further enhance the driving experience.

Interior and Multimedia

Inside, the Hyundai i30 offers a well-appointed cabin with a focus on convenience and comfort. The heated front seats and electric windows add a touch of luxury, while the folding rear seats provide versatility for transporting larger items. The standard audio system with CD player ensures entertainment on the go, and the metallic paint coating gives the exterior a premium look.
